Job Description
Apex Petroleum is currently seeking a full time mechanic for our Largo, MD location. Duties include working on fuel delivery vehicles. Maintains diesel equipment operation by completing inspections and preventive maintenance requirements; correcting vehicle deficiencies; adjusting and alignments; keeping records.
Essential Duties:
Inspecting, troubleshooting, diagnosing and performing repairs and maintenance on equipment. Engine diagnostics a plus.
Perform safety inspections of equipment and prepare safety documents required by the DOT, company and any other Federal, State, or Local regulations.
Interpret work orders and technical manuals.
Repair or replace defective parts, components or systems.
Test repaired equipment for proper performance and to ensure that the work meets manufacture's specifications and legislated regulations.
Able to work in a fast-paced work environment.
Must possess strength and stamina required to work with heavy equipment and work in awkward positions.
The ability to work alone or as a team.
The ability to keep up with changing technology and updates. Required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:
Experience working with oil trucks a plus
Must supply own tools
Ability to recognize vehicle maintenance needs; ability to interpret policies and procedures, maps, and route directions. Overtime sometimes required.
Must be able to lift 50 pounds.
